Subject: Re: Unified ld.so?
To: None <tech-userlevel@netbsd.org>
From: Michael Richardson <mcr@sandelman.ottawa.on.ca>
List: tech-userlevel
Date: 06/15/2000 16:59:36
>>>>> "Todd" == Todd Vierling <tv@pobox.com> writes:
Todd> If someone [I'm not volunteering until and unless I can get some
Todd> *decent* ELF platform-dependent dox] were to implement simple ELF
Todd> parsing and relocation, I'd hedge bets that a.out binaries could be
Todd> allowed to use ELF libraries. On some platforms this may require
Todd> dynamic generation of trampolines for function calls--not a new
Todd> concept--and on others, where the calling convention is the same
Todd> between formats, no conversion will be required.
Todd> Before you say "it ain't possible", consider this: Solaris does it.
Todd> (Run the Solaris ldd on a SunOS 4.x binary sometime.)
Todd> [Quick] thoughts?
Please! I'm in favour of it.
I know next to nothing about the details of this stuff (your message told
me lots I didn't know). It would help immensely with the transition.
:!mcr!: | Cow#1: Are you worried about getting Mad Cow Disease?
Michael Richardson | Cow#2: No. I'm a duck.
Home: mcr@sandelman.ottawa.on.ca. PGP key available.